WOODFIELD POST OFFICE – Quick Facts
- The Woodfield Post Office is located at 1951 McConnor Parkway in Schaumburg, IL.
- Passport service hours are typically Monday-Friday 8:30 AM – 5:00 PM and Saturday 9:00 AM – 1:00 PM, but it’s best to call ahead to confirm.
- Free parking is available in the lot directly in front of the building, but spaces can be limited during peak hours.
- Appointments are strongly recommended for passport services to minimize wait times.
- The post office can assist with new passport applications, renewals, and passport photo services.
- Remember to bring all required documents and payments, as specified by the U.S. Department of State.

How to Apply for a Passport at WOODFIELD POST OFFICE
Follow these simple steps to apply for your passport at the WOODFIELD POST OFFICE’s office at 1951 MCCONNOR PARKWAY. The entire process typically takes 20-30 minutes with all required documents.
Gather Your Documents
Collect your proof of citizenship (birth certificate), photo ID, passport photos, and payment. See the complete checklist below.
Visit During Business Hours
Walk into WOODFIELD POST OFFICE (1951 MCCONNOR PARKWAY) . We recommend arriving before closing. Call ahead at 8476059610.0 to check wait times.
Submit Your Application
The acceptance agent will review your documents, verify your identity, witness your signature on Form DS-11, and collect payment (check or money order).
Wait for Processing
Your application is mailed to a federal processing center. Expect 12-13 weeks for routine service (or 7-9 weeks for expedited at +$60). Track status at travel.state.gov.

What to Expect at WOODFIELD POST OFFICE
Upon entering Woodfield Post Office, you’ll find a spacious and well-organized environment. The main entrance faces east towards McConnor Parkway, providing easy access from the parking lot. As you step inside, you’ll be greeted by a service counter immediately to your right, where you can inquire about passport application procedures. Typically, passport services are handled at windows 3 and 4, which are clearly marked. The average appointment duration for passport applications is between 20-25 minutes, depending on the complexity of the application and the number of applicants. You can expect a short wait if you arrive without an appointment, although scheduling is highly recommended. The facility is designed to be fully accessible, with ramps near the entrance and accessible restrooms located near the rear of the building. Seating is available in the waiting area, and informational brochures regarding passport requirements are readily accessible. The interior features standard postal service decor with fluorescent lighting and clear signage to guide you through the process. The passport photo service is usually handled near window 5, ensuring applicants can complete all necessary steps in one location. During peak hours, a staff member may be present to direct traffic and answer initial questions, streamlining the process for everyone.
